Unlock the Secrets of Computation: A Quick Guide to the Theory of Computation 🧠

Discover the fundamentals of the theory of computation and why it matters. Join Emile as we explore 4 key subfields that shape how computers think and solve problems.

Unlock the Secrets of Computation: A Quick Guide to the Theory of Computation 🧠
Gabbie
12.2K views • May 30, 2022
Unlock the Secrets of Computation: A Quick Guide to the Theory of Computation 🧠

About this video

This is a brief introduction to what is the theory of computation, and why should we care.
With the help of a friend, Emile, we explain 4 subfields of the ~Theory of Computation~ (language theory, automata theory, computability theory, and complexity theory) and go through an example, 3-COLORABLE.
Hopefully you gain a better understanding of how these theories enhance our knowledge of computer science, and build upon each other 👩‍💻.

Links to resources if you'd like to learn more:
⭐️ http://users.cms.caltech.edu/~umans/cs21/lec1.pdf (some of this video was based off the first lecture of Caltech's CS21 course)
⭐️ https://cs.lmu.edu/~ray/notes/cstheories/ (where the 4 languages graphic is from)
⭐️ https://www.youtube.com/channel/UCZh5kO3E9oC91ZSLYpiDtQw/videos (Lydia make super helpful animated videos breaking down CS theory that helped me understand!)

This video was made as a part of Cards Against Humanity's Science Ambassador Scholarship. As the 2021 recipient, each semester throughout my undergraduate education at Caltech I'll be creating new videos about the cool STEM topics that I am studying! Subscribe to see more.

Video Information

Views

12.2K

Likes

452

Duration

4:55

Published

May 30, 2022

User Reviews

4.6
(2)
Rate:

Related Trending Topics

LIVE TRENDS

Related trending topics. Click any trend to explore more videos.